Brooklyn Flea Philly Is Looking for More Food Vendors

Posted by Foobooz on June 14th, 2013

brooklyn-flea-philly

Brooklyn Flea Philly already has a significant food presence with Mighty Quinn’s BBQ, Red Hook Lobster, Wursthaus Schmitz, Nomad Pizza and this week, Alchemy Creamery from Brooklyn is joining the fun. Also look for Hot Diggity in a week or two. But that’s not enough, Brooklyn Flea Philly is still looking for more food vendors to serve under the flea market’s tents.

So if you’re a chef with a side-project, a startup with a great idea that you want to test at the market and have the intestinal fortitude to make it through the City’s Office of Food Protection’s Special Event licensing process, the Brooklyn Flea wants to hear your idea.

Springtime Alchemy Happening at Emmanuelle

Posted by Foobooz on May 29th, 2013

emmanuelle-phoebe-christian

Brian Freedman finds that Christian Gaal and Phoebe Esmon have created a warm weather menu of seasonally appropriate cocktails at Northern Liberties’ Emmanuelle, that are far from dumbed down

Several weeks ago, I had a chance to check out a number of the new drinks as they were approaching their final stages of development, and the results, as I expected, were stunning. One drink in particular I can’t stop thinking about is the Satyricon, a brilliant assembly of gin, dry curaçao, lemon, cinnamon and cardamom tinctures, and an ingenious red pepper-carrot-ginger syrup. An hour after I tasted it, I was still trying to parse it in my mind: It goes down both dangerously easily (as is the goal of this season’s drinks) and lingers on the palate beautifully. Esmon and Gaal are alchemists as much as they are mixologists, and the payoff of their painstaking work is evident in every sip.

PYT Is Offering a Han Dynasty Burger

Posted by Foobooz on February 20th, 2013

han-burger-pyt

PYT’s Tommy Up loves himself some Han Dynasty. So this week his Northern Liberties burger spot is offering a special burger created by Han Chiang himself. The burger is a blend of dan-dan sauce marinated pork belly and beef patty topped with spicy cucumbers and dan-dan aioli, served on a soft Chinese bun. Each burger is accompanied by a side of sichuan fries.

Get it now, because this special won’t last forever.

Blatstein Gives Up Controlling Interest in Piazza and Liberties Walk

Posted by Foobooz on February 7th, 2013

bart_blatstein-ryan-donnell

The Philadelphia Inquirer is reporting that Bart Blatstein has sold 60% of his interest in the Piazza at Schmidts and Liberties Walk. Kushner and Oaktree Capital Management L.P., a real estate investment fund are the buyers and the Inquirer estimates the deal is worth $130 million to Blatstein.

It would appear the deal gives Blatstein a cash infusion for his North Broad casino project, The Provence.

Holiday Food Truck Round Up

Posted by Amanda Shulman on November 29th, 2012

Now that Thanksgiving has come and gone and December is peeking around the corner, it is acceptable to start getting into the holiday spirit. Crank up the Michael Buble Christmas album, break out the strands of lights and pull out your favorite latke recipes. Along with these classic preparations, also head to the Piazza at Schmidts for the Holiday Food Truck Round Up.

This Saturday, December 1st, food trucks are gathering at the Piazza to kick of the holiday season, but not just the upcoming holidays. Rather, they are celebrating all the holidays, from Independence Day to Cinco de Mayo. Each truck will have their own holiday theme with dishes to match. The day will also mark the beginning of Philly Mobile Food Association’s month long partnership with Philabundance. The trucks will be collecting canned goods, so come ready to give and ready to eat.

It will be the perfect end to a day of shopping at the Northern Liberties Shopping Spree.

Emmanuelle Offers Sophistication Off the Piazza

Posted by Foobooz on November 21st, 2012

Emmanuelle, the cocktail parlor from Tommy Up opens tonight facing away from Piazza at Schmidts both literally and figuratively. The bar faces Hancock Street behind Up’s PYT and also aims to be something very different than what is available on the Piazza. The cocktail lounge is adorned with sexy velvet wallpaper, odd portraits of Napoleon Bonaparte and Farah Fawcett, a Adam Wallacavage octopus chandelier and just enough nooks to disappear into. The drink list is designed by Katie Loeb and turned out by Phoebe Esmon and Michael Burleigh.

For those who have turned away from the Piazza, Emmanuelle offers some sexy sophistication.
